Market Intelligence Analyst

Researches market conditions, trends, products, and services in insurance industry specifically as it relates to Grinnell Mutual and our immediate competitors to assist in accurate decision making related to future of company.

Duties/Responsibilities:
Researches industry trends and direction, especially as it relates to both property/casualty and reinsurance, to ensure Grinnell Mutual proactively responds and prepares for changes in regulatory and customer environments. Research will include both primary methods (interviews, focus groups, surveys) and secondary (journal publications, professional documents, and regulations) to help fulfill the demand required for strategic planning and business unit objectives.

Monitors competitor activity in current and potential writing areas to remain competitive and responsive to changes as Grinnell Mutual formulates its strategic initiatives and areas of opportunity for future business and direction. Forecasts and tracks trends as appropriate to business needs.

Analyzes data and communicates the actionable and strategic implications for Grinnell Mutual in key areas such as industry trends, market size, competitor capabilities, customer buying criteria, purchase process, price sensitivity, channel requirements, and technology.

Prepares and presents findings to key stakeholders of the organization in a clear and concise manner. When appropriate develops what-if scenarios, discusses business implications of research findings, and completes both risk analysis and return on investment projections.

Designs and implements primary research tools which are unbiased, and do not lead or guide respondents. Assimilates raw data into understandable and useable format as it applies to the business of Grinnell Mutual.

Prepares both oral and written communication and reports which are both standardized and unique to the specific business unit specifications. Reports may be on a repeating basis (i.e. monthly) or on a project basis.

Consults with Business and Support Units to ensure that research initiatives and activities are aligned with broader market and product development objectives
